Next I would focus on upgrading you air source. I'd get an X-Chamber. This will not only help with your consistency and help prevent your gun from freezing up, but it will also act as a foregrip. I suggest that you get the DOP X-Core for 20 bucks. Best Expansion chamber on the market (X-Chamber for short). With that, you'll also need a Vertical Adapter, so you can mount the X. Both the X an VA can be found on www.countysports.com. You also might consider getting a new length line, because the stock line will be long. Then, I'd upgrade your firepower. The R/T is a great way to go. And with the R/T, you should also get an Electronic Hopper. You can pick up a 12V Revolution for $50. |

I'm not sure of the exact length you will need. :( I'd email Mike at www.countysports.com. I'm sure he'll know. And you'll need a Vertical Adapter to mount the X-Chamber. The VA runs from the power tube, out into your fore-grip (internally), allowing you to screw the X in into that. Then, you'll want a 90* adapter coming out of the X-Chamber (it looks better and runs smoother than bending the line), then the line, then another 90* into the Drop (you can use the stock adapter that's on there now). |

No, it doesn't. All you get with the DOP X-Core is the X-Chamber itself. You'll have to buy the Vert. Adapter sererate. ^^And fists, an X-Chamber will work with both CO2 and HPA. Now with HPA though, it will not benefit you at all. Sometimes it will hurt you. See, some X-Chambers restrict the air flow when used with HPA. Now some X-Chambers (like the X-Core) when used with HPA will just act as a gas-through grip, not affecting the gas flow. |
